Five Japanese American authors coming to 2022 Tucson Festival of Books on March 12 & 13

Five Japanese Americans authors in various disciplines are coming to speak on March 12 and 13, 2022 in person at the Tucson Festival of Books at University of Arizona mall.

Naomi Hirabara (mystery). Naomi has been here several times in the past to this festival and has shared information about her Mas Arai detective series. Arai is a Japanese American gardener and sometimes private investigator in Los Angeles.
